Archimedes' first memory was that of solitude, within the pink crystalline landscape in the Crystalspine Reaches. This was a place he would go on to revisit at many other times, most often on his travels and adventures, sometimes in search of new discoveries or places that he had not discovered the last time. His childhood was lonely. He did not know how many years had gone by in that crystalline wilderness, but it was long enough to know most cracks and crevices by name. Or, at least, what he named them. He even named himself, putting together sounds until they felt like something that suited him.

However, there was one constant through Archimedes' life, even back in those lonely days. It was magic. He never really knew what it was, except that it could change reality in ways he could not understand. Not yet, anyways. When approaching the woodland creatures that he seldom found, they would either run away in terror or become very happy to see him . There was something about magic that made Archimedes feel like he was part of a greater whole, as if he were a part of an ever-growing network of magic. And so, he began to experiment with it.

Of course, it wasn't easy at first. He was a very weak hatchling, and would often become drained from basic attempts to control the strange energies around him. It was not uncommon for him to lose control over his magic, causing him to be completely overwhelmed. Thankfully, as time went on, the strength of his body and the amount of energy he could store increased significantly. With practice and continued experimentation, Archimedes' magic quickly improved, and he could control it to a level where it would no longer drain him of his energy and make him a walking corpse. And so, one day, Archimedes decided to venture beyond the boundaries of his home, into the unknown. He set off with a small bag, filled with the supplies he could find, looking for some new place to call home..
